hello,

im just struggling to take pictures of my fish, im using nikon D300s and 35mm lens using aperture setting at f1.8.

any tips?
 
what shutter speed are you using aswell? A faster shutter speed would decrease the chance of getting blury fish.

I would suggest turning to the setting on your camera to where you just adust the shutter speed, and it will automatically choose an aperature, start at around 1/200 shutter speed and if its blury, increase it to say 250 etc.
 
that was my first thought, so i tried the shutter speed at 1/200 and 1/250 and the pictures come out to dark to make anything out....

f1.8 is extremly shallow depth of field.

do you have photoshop press ctrl and l and change your levels.

or up your iso, about 400 or 800.

best bet is try it at 1/125 or 1/60 instead of 1/200. You can catch the light better then.
